The pattern is Encompass from the Yarn Harlot. I used almost all of three balls of Cascade 128 superwash instead of a chunky alpaca yarn. Apparently alpaca stretches a lot and merino doesn't. I ended up having to add two more repeats of the pattern to get the 60 inches of circumference on the finished scarf. Super easy pattern and great scarf. Love it.
